    One of the most significant advancements in the industry is the rise of paintless dent repair (PDR). This technique allows body shops in West Hollywood to fix minor dents and dings without the need for repainting. It’s a more cost-effective and time efficient option for many customers and has become a preferred choice for body shops aiming to maintain high standards.
    Additionally, computerized alignment systems have revolutionized how body shops approach frame straightening and wheel alignment. These systems provide highly accurate measurements, ensuring that vehicles are restored to their original alignment post collision. This tool is particularly vital for West Hollywood Body Shops, as precision is key to delivering long-lasting repairs and satisfying customers who expect quality work.
    Laser scanning and 3D imaging technology are also gaining ground in auto body repair. These tools are used to map out a vehicle’s dimensions and identify areas of damage that may not be immediately visible to the human eye. Body shops using this technology can more efficiently repair structural damage, improving both the quality and safety of the vehicle. These technologies not only ensure precision but also contribute to faster turnaround times.
    The evolution of automated paint systems is another game changer. These systems use robots to apply paint evenly, reducing human error and delivering a more consistent, durable finish. Moreover, these systems are highly efficient, ensuring that paint jobs are completed faster without compromising on quality. The use of eco friendly paints and materials is also becoming a major trend in West Hollywood, aligning with the city’s sustainable values.
    As we look towards the future, aug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) are expected to play a significant role in training and assisting technicians. AR can overlay digital information on the real world environment, guiding technicians through complex repair procedures, while VR can simulate different repair scenarios for training purposes.
